Abstract

A secondary battery includes: an electrode assembly including a first electrode plate, a second electrode plate, and a separator; a case accommodating the electrode assembly; a cap plate coupled to the case and having a terminal hole passing therethrough; a terminal over the terminal hole in the cap plate; a current collecting member electrically connecting the electrode plate and the terminal; and an insulating member insulating the cap plate and the terminal from each other and insulating the cap plate and the current collecting member from each other. At least one of a surface of the cap plate contacting the insulating member and a surface of the terminal contacting the insulating member has an unevenness formed thereon.

What is claimed is: 
     
         1 . A secondary battery comprising:
 an electrode assembly comprising a first electrode plate, a second electrode plate, and a separator;   a case accommodating the electrode assembly;   a cap plate coupled to the case and having a terminal hole passing therethrough;   a terminal over the terminal hole in the cap plate;   a current collecting member electrically connecting the electrode assembly and the terminal; and   an insulating member insulating the cap plate and the terminal from each other and insulating the cap plate and the current collecting member from each other,   wherein at least one of a surface of the cap plate contacting the insulating member and a surface of the terminal contacting the insulating member has an unevenness formed thereon.   
     
     
         2 . The secondary battery of  claim 1 , wherein the insulating member is integrally formed with the cap plate and the terminal through an insert injection process. 
     
     
         3 . The secondary battery of  claim 1 , wherein at least one of the surface of the cap plate contacting the insulating member and the surface of the terminal contacting the insulating member has nano-anchors formed thereon and on a smaller scale than the unevenness. 
     
     
         4 . The secondary battery of  claim 1 , wherein the cap plate has a coupling hole passing therethrough and arranged around the terminal hole, and
 wherein the insulating member has a first portion insulating the cap plate and the terminal from each other above the cap plate, a second portion insulating the cap plate and the current collecting member from each other below the cap plate, and a third portion filled in the coupling hole and connecting the first portion and the second portion to each other.   
     
     
         5 . The secondary battery of  claim 1 , wherein the unevennesses are grooves in the surface of the cap plate contacting the insulating member. 
     
     
         6 . The secondary battery of  claim 1 , wherein the unevennesses are grooves in the surface of the terminal contacting the insulating member. 
     
     
         7 . The secondary battery of  claim 1 , wherein the unevennesses are grooves in the surface of the cap plate contacting the insulating member and the surface of the terminal contacting the insulating member. 
     
     
         8 . The secondary battery of  claim 1 , wherein the unevennesses have a shape of a hexahedron or a cylinder. 
     
     
         9 . The secondary battery of  claim 8 , wherein, when the unevennesses are formed in the shape of the hexahedron, horizontal and vertical lengths thereof are in a range of 500 μm to 2 mm. 
     
     
         10 . The secondary battery of  claim 8 , wherein, when the unevennesses are formed in the shape of a cylinder, the unevennesses have a diameter in a range of 500 μm to 2 mm. 
     
     
         11 . The secondary battery of  claim 1 , wherein the case has a pipe shape having both ends open,
 wherein the cap plate comprises a first cap plate and a second cap plate, the first cap plate being coupled to one end of the case, the second cap plate being coupled to the other end of the case,   wherein the terminal comprises a first terminal and a second terminal, the first terminal being on a side of the first cap plate, the second terminal being on a side of the second cap plate,   wherein the current collecting member comprises a first current collecting member and a second current collecting member, the first current collecting member electrically connecting the first electrode plate and the first terminal, the second current collecting member electrically connecting the second electrode plate and the second terminal,   wherein the insulating member comprises a first insulating member and a second insulating member, the first insulating member insulating the first cap plate and the first terminal from each other and the first cap plate and the first current collecting member from each other, the second insulating member insulating the second cap plate and the second terminal from each other and the second cap plate and the second current collecting member from each other, and   wherein the unevennesses are formed on at least one of a surface of the first cap plate contacting the first insulating member, a surface of the first terminal contacting the first insulating member, a surface of the second terminal contacting the second insulating member, and a surface of the second terminal contacting the second insulating member.
